    Your Opportunity

    This newly created role works closely with Finance and Human Resources teams to oversee a business’ compensation and benefits related cost. The role will report to the Regional CFO but also work close with regional HR team.

    How you will contribute

    Compensation

    • Be an integral part of the Finance team and be responsible for the full scope of payroll duties in addition to all compensations planning and process optimization.
    • Ensure payroll processing and payment is performed timely and accurately and in compliance with local employment ordinance and legislative requirements.
    • Coordinate with local finance team and local HR teams to gather and validate employee information, calculate sales force / sales agents incentive or commission.

    Cost Budgeting, Analysis and Monitoring:

    • Conduct regular reviews to identify trends, anomalies, and areas for potential cost savings.
    • Prepare and present regular HR KPI reports on HR cost performance to key stakeholders.
    • Provide insights into the causes of variances and recommend corrective actions.
    • Assist in budget planning, focusing on HR costs and analysis
    • Work closely with finance teams to ensure alignment with overall organizational budgetary goals.
       

    Process Improvement:

    • Identify and implement process improvements to enhance the efficiency of HR cost control measures.
    • Be a key member in executing regional compensation optimization, serve as a strategic advisor to the business in all HR cost-related issues

    Compliance & Others

    • Coordinate with Group HR Cost Controlling as well as Local Finance and HR on HR cost related topics, queries system enhancement and projects if any
    • Ensure compliance with relevant regulations and internal policies in all HR cost-related activities.
    • Stay informed about changes in regulations affecting HR cost management.
    • Other Ad-hoc finance related tasks assigned by manager

    Who you are

    • Bachelor and above degree in Accounting, Finance, Human Resources, or a related field.
    • With 5 years above proven experience in payroll management , HR cost control, or a similar role
    • A strong regional compensation leadership background, preferably in reputable matrixed organizations
    • Strong business acumen with the ability to anticipate and resolve potential issues, providing alternative long-term solutions
    • Exceptional relationship management and interpersonal skills to build cross-functional and global relationships
    • Ability to execute and work independently in a fast-moving environment with limited support
    • Detail-oriented with a focus on accuracy
    • Proficiency in MS Office, familiar with SAP/ BPC is a plus
    • Fluency in English is required. Fluency in Cantonese and Chinese will be a plus.
